Are Microsoft Certifications Free?

A common question among learners is: Are Microsoft certifications free? While Microsoft does offer free training courses through Microsoft Learn, certification exams typically require a fee. However, there are occasional promotions and scholarship programs that provide free Microsoft certification exam vouchers. For those on a budget, Microsoft also offers discounted exams for students and military personnel.

Is Microsoft Certification Hard?

The difficulty of Microsoft certifications depends on the level and subject. Entry-level certifications, such as Microsoft Certified: Azure Fundamentals, are relatively easier to pass, while advanced certifications, like MCSE (Microsoft Certified Solutions Expert) or Azure Solutions Architect, require significant preparation. Microsoft Certifications List and Career Path

Microsoft provides structured certification paths for various roles:

  • Fundamentals Level: For beginners (e.g., Azure Fundamentals)
  • Associate Level: For intermediate professionals (e.g., Azure Administrator Associate)
  • Expert Level: For advanced IT professionals (e.g., Azure Solutions Architect Expert)
  • Specialty Certifications: Covering niche skills like IoT and AI

Q: How Long Do Microsoft Certifications Last?

Answer: Most Microsoft certifications are valid for one year and require renewal.

Q: How Much Does Microsoft Certification Cost?

Answer: Certification costs vary. Fundamentals exams cost around $99, while expert-level exams can cost up to $165 per attempt.

Q: What Are the Levels of Microsoft Certifications?

Answer: Microsoft offers Fundamentals, Associate, Expert, and Specialty level certifications.
